Bible Verses About Rejoicing

Philippians 4:4

“Rejoice in the Lord always. I will say it again: Rejoice!” – Philippians 4:4

This verse calls us to find joy in our relationship with the Lord. Rejoicing should be a constant in the life of a believer. Life can present many challenges, but delighting in God’s presence can bring comfort and peace. This reminds us that joy can always be found through our faith and trust in Him.

Psalm 118:24

“This is the day that the Lord has made; let us rejoice and be glad in it.” – Psalm 118:24

This verse encourages us to embrace each day as a gift from God. Every morning presents a new opportunity to rejoice in His creation and the blessings we have. By choosing to be glad, we can cultivate gratitude and a positive perspective on our daily lives.

Nehemiah 8:10

“Do not grieve, for the joy of the Lord is your strength.” – Nehemiah 8:10

Here, we see that the joy found in the Lord provides us with strength. Instead of focusing on our troubles, we can draw power from His joyful presence. This joy helps us endure hardships and encourages us to maintain a hopeful outlook even amidst challenges.

Romans 12:12

“Be joyful in hope, patient in affliction, faithful in prayer.” – Romans 12:12

This verse beautifully ties together joy, patience, and prayer. While waiting for our hopes and prayers to be fulfilled, it’s essential to remain joyful. Maintaining a positive attitude enables us to stay focused on God and His promises, inspiring us to keep going through tough times.

1 Thessalonians 5:16-18

“Rejoice always, pray continually, give thanks in all circumstances; for this is God’s will for you in Christ Jesus.” – 1 Thessalonians 5:16-18

In this powerful passage, we’re reminded to rejoice no matter our circumstances. This may seem tough, yet gratitude for God’s blessings can help shift our perspective. By praying and giving thanks, we cultivate a heart of joy, recognizing the beauty and purpose behind every moment in our lives.

Psalm 30:11-12

“You turned my wailing into dancing; you removed my sackcloth and clothed me with joy, that my heart may sing your praises and not be silent. Lord my God, I will praise you forever.” – Psalm 30:11-12

This verse illustrates how God can transform our sadness into joy. He replaces our sorrows with happiness, allowing us to sing praises and glorify Him for His goodness. This joyful response not only blesses us but also reflects our gratitude and allegiance to our Creator.

John 15:11

“I have told you this so that my joy may be in you and that your joy may be complete.” – John 15:11

Here, Jesus speaks about the fullness of joy found in Him. When we abide in His love and teachings, we experience a joy that is fulfilling and complete. This offers encouragement to seek connection with Christ to nurture and sustain that joy throughout our lives.

Isaiah 61:10

“I delight greatly in the Lord; my soul rejoices in my God. For he has clothed me with garments of salvation and arrayed me in a robe of his righteousness.” – Isaiah 61:10

This verse expresses how joyful it is to find delight in God because of His salvation. Recognizing that we are wrapped in His righteousness brings immense joy. This helps us understand our value and worth in His eyes, which can lead us to react joyously in every situation.

Psalm 126:3

“The Lord has done great things for us, and we are filled with joy.” – Psalm 126:3

In this verse, we realize that reflecting on the Lord’s great deeds can fill our hearts with joy. Acknowledging the goodness He has shown us encourages us to rejoice and remain grateful as we remember His faithfulness throughout our lives.

Galatians 5:22

“But the fruit of the Spirit is love, joy, peace, forbearance, kindness, goodness, faithfulness.” – Galatians 5:22

This passage highlights joy as one of the fruits of the Spirit. When the Holy Spirit is active in our lives, joy naturally flows from us. Recognizing this encourages us to seek deeper fellowship with the Spirit, as it will certainly enhance our capacity to experience and express joy.

Psalm 97:11

“Light shines on the righteous and joy on the upright in heart.” – Psalm 97:11

In Psalm 97, the connection between righteousness and joy is evident. A pure heart aligned with God’s ways invites His joy into our lives. As we commit to walking in His ways, we can be assured that joy will follow us as naturally as the light shines on the righteous.

Proverbs 10:28

“The hope of the righteous brings joy, but the expectation of the wicked will perish.” – Proverbs 10:28

This verse reminds us that hope leads to joy for those who follow God. The righteous can anticipate good outcomes based on their faith. On the contrary, wicked expectations lead to disappointment. This gives us a strong reason to embrace hope and share in the joy it brings.

Job 8:21

“He will yet fill your mouth with laughter and your lips with shouts of joy.” – Job 8:21

Job’s experiences remind us that God can fill our lives with laughter and joy even after grief or despair. This verse is a beautiful promise for those enduring hardships, giving assurance of renewed joy and laughter when we trust in God’s plans.

Luke 15:10

“In the same way, I tell you, there is rejoicing in the presence of the angels of God over one sinner who repents.” – Luke 15:10

This verse emphasizes the joy experienced in heaven over repentance. The value of each person is highlighted, showing that every turn towards God brings a celebration that resonates with joy. We too can embrace this joy by participating in sharing God’s message of hope.

Psalm 32:11

“Rejoice in the Lord and be glad, you righteous; sing, all you who are upright in heart!” – Psalm 32:11

This call to rejoice and sing encourages the righteous to express their joy. Uplifting our hearts in praise becomes necessary as we acknowledge God’s righteousness and love. By doing so, we nurture our joy and help inspire those around us to embrace it too.

1 Chronicles 16:27

“Splendor and majesty are before him; strength and joy are in his dwelling place.” – 1 Chronicles 16:27

In God’s presence, we find both strength and joy. This passage reassures us that seeking Him means entering into a space filled with splendor, which can deeply enhance our experience of joy. Recognizing that joy can be found when we dwell with Him encourages us to do so often.

Psalm 16:11

“You make known to me the path of life; you will fill me with joy in your presence, with eternal pleasures at your right hand.” – Psalm 16:11

This verse speaks of the joy found in God’s presence. Being with Him leads to a life filled with joy and eternal pleasures. Trusting in His guidance allows us to highlight the paths that lead to joy and fulfillment here on Earth and beyond.

Matthew 5:12

“Rejoice and be glad, because great is your reward in heaven, for in the same way they persecuted the prophets who were before you.” – Matthew 5:12

Jesus encourages us to find joy in our hardships, reminding us of the eternal reward awaiting us. This perspective helps us embrace our struggles, as they serve a higher purpose. Knowing that great joy surrounds us in heaven can inspire us to carry on with faith and hope.

Colossians 3:2

“Set your minds on things that are above, not on things that are on earth.” – Colossians 3:2

This verse reminds us of the importance of focusing on heavenly things. When we set our minds on God’s promises and eternal life, we cultivate joy amidst earthly challenges. This shift in perspective can help us navigate life’s ups and downs with a rejoicing heart.

Philippians 3:1

“Finally, my brothers and sisters, rejoice in the Lord! It is no trouble for me to write the same things to you again, and it is a safeguard for you.” – Philippians 3:1

Paul’s encouragement to rejoice serves as a reminder of how vital it is to maintain a joyful spirit. Repetition in proclaiming joy builds a strong foundation for our faith and encourages us to focus on God’s goodness constantly. A joyful heart safeguards our well-being in times of testing.

1 Peter 1:8

“Though you have not seen him, you love him; and even though you do not see him now, you believe in him and are filled with an inexpressible and glorious joy.” – 1 Peter 1:8

This verse highlights the joy that comes from loving and believing in Jesus despite not seeing Him. This deep, inexpressible joy is a gift that arises from our relationship with Him. It demonstrates how faith produces a vibrant joy that flourishes within our hearts.

Exodus 15:2

“The Lord is my strength and my song; he has become my salvation. This is my God, and I will praise him, my father’s God, and I will exalt him.” – Exodus 15:2

This verse expresses the joy found in recognizing God as our strength and salvation. Praising Him becomes a natural response to His goodness. In acknowledging His incredible works, we are naturally inclined to rejoice, exalting His name with music and gratitude from our hearts.

Matthew 2:10

“When they saw the star, they were overjoyed.” – Matthew 2:10

This moment of joy vividly describes the shepherds’ excitement upon seeing the star. Their anticipation of the Savior’s arrival filled them with happiness. This illustrates that moments of discovery in faith can lead to overwhelming joy, encouraging us to seek Him actively.

Proverbs 15:13

“A happy heart makes the face cheerful, but heartache crushes the spirit.” – Proverbs 15:13

This verse reminds us of the connection between our inner joy and our outer expressions. A joyful heart not only uplifts us but also influences others around us. Seeking joy and nurturing our hearts can brighten our lives and the lives of those we encounter.

Matthew 18:13

“And if he finds it, truly, I say to you, he rejoices over it more than over the ninety-nine that never went astray.” – Matthew 18:13

In this parable, joy is emphasized over the recovery of what was lost. God rejoices over every individual who turns back to Him. This demonstrates the immense value He places on each person and encourages us to recognize the joy we can spread through our love and kindness.

Hebrews 12:2

“Fixing our eyes on Jesus, the pioneer and perfecter of faith. For the joy set before him, he endured the cross, scorning its shame, and sat down at the right hand of the throne of God.” – Hebrews 12:2

This verse shows how Jesus focused on the joy that awaited Him by enduring the cross. His example encourages us to look beyond our challenges and trials. By setting our eyes on God, we can discover joy in our faith journey, even when we face obstacles.

Romans 14:17

“For the kingdom of God is not a matter of eating and drinking, but of righteousness, peace and joy in the Holy Spirit.” – Romans 14:17

This verse emphasizes that true joy comes from the Holy Spirit, not earthly pleasures. The kingdom of God is characterized by righteousness, peace, and joy. As we grow in our faith and pursue a relationship with the Spirit, we open ourselves to experiencing deeper joy in life.

James 1:2

“Consider it pure joy, my brothers and sisters, whenever you face trials of many kinds.” – James 1:2

This verse selects joy as the appropriate response to difficult times. Embracing trials can foster growth and perseverance in our lives. By trusting God even in tough moments, we can remain steadfast in our faith and experience a joy that transcends our circumstances.
